目录
javabean简介
符合某种特定规范的Java类
优点:
1.简化代码
2.功能区分明确
3.提高可维护性
javabean设计原则
jsp动作
普通方法创建javabean
//usesbean.jsp
<%@ page language="java" import="java.util.*" contentType="text/html; charset=utf-8"%>
<%
String path = request.getContextPath();
String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/";
%>
使用useBean动作创建javabean的实例
用户名:<%=Users.getUsername() %>
密码:<%=Users.getPassword() %>
//index.jsp
<%@ page language="java" import="java.util.*" contentType="text/html; charset=utf-8"%>
<%@ page import="com.po.Users" %>
<%
String path = request.getContextPath();
String basePath = request.getScheme()+"://"+request.getServerName()+":"+request.getServerPort()+path+"/";
%>
<%
Users user = new Users();
user.setUsername("admin"); //设置用户名
user.setPassword("123456");//设置密码
%>
使用普通方式创建javabean的实例
用户名:<%=user.getUsername() %>
密码:<%=user.getPassword() %>
jsp:useBean
作用:在jsp页面中实例化或者在制定范围内使用javabean:
相对于上面的usebean.jsp jsp实例化的名字改为了myUser,所以下面的用户名密码夜莺改变
使用useBean动作创建javabean的实例
//使用了
用户名:<%=myUsers.getUsername() %>
密码:<%=myUsers.getPassword() %>